Unless you are living on Mars you will be aware of the wall to wall disenchantment with the invisible numbers on the Kerry jerseys. It is bad enough with the seniors but at least we are familiar with those players to a large degree but it is impossible with underage players who are mostly new to us. I was at the u17 match last Tuesday and it was a nightmare trying to identify the individual lads.
I am not sure if this issue is being addressed by the Executive, at least nothing seems to,have changed. Peculiarly, it seems to be confined to the Kerry jerseys. Somebody said to me that the gold hoop is the problem. It does not seem to be a problem with the Tipperary jerseys,
What if anything is being done about this issue.? Why does it appear to be only a Kerry problem? I am old enough to remember to Kerry jerseys with a black number on a white square-easily decipherable. By and large the Executive do an excellent job but this has been a live issue for several years with no apparent effort to rectify the situation.
Could you give us some feedback on this irksome situation please.

Post by buck02 on Nov 30, 2017 11:54:44 GMT
Why would anyone buy this when the season ticket is available? Scheme is €600 over 5 years and includes a signed jersey (jersey is €65 to buy). So a little under €110 a year. Season ticket is €130 a year now and who knows what it will be next year or the year after. Scheme is aimed at people who probably cant or wont be able to make the 60% attendance criteria for AI final tickets. Its the same cost as supporting the Kerry Lotto but with the added bonus of a guaranteed AI final ticket.
